Description

Nestled in a peaceful rural setting within the Chiltern conservation area, this exquisite five-bedroom barn conversion has been a well maintained and much-loved family home for over 20 years. It showcases a wealth of original features, including exposed beams and magnificent vaulted ceilings that create a sense of space and warmth.

The Barn is over 400 years old; it was originally a threshing barn and the conversion of the building into a spacious home took place in 1990. The current owners purchased the property in 2005 and have carried out extensive improvements. They installed a new kitchen in 2010 which includes two double ovens and grills, two dishwashers, numerous pan drawers, lots of storage and granite work surfaces. They also installed three new bathrooms around 2015. The property further benefits from gas central heating and double-glazed windows.

Kingston Blount is situated at the foot of the Chiltern Hills, in an AONB, with the famous Ridgeway National Trail and the Lower Icknield Way close by.

The village has a thriving community with a contemporary café and B&B (The Cherry Tree), a well-stocked farm shop (The Lockdown Larder), a children’s play area and a large playing field and a village hall that hosts regular events and classes. Within less than 5 minutes’ walk is Aston Rowant Cricket Club which provides an idyllic social hub on a summer evening, with a bar in the pavilion.

Nearby primary schools include Aston Rowant Primary (a ten minute walk along a tree lined path), and Mill Lane and St Andrews Schools in Chinnor (1.5m). The property is within the catchment area of the popular Lord Williams’s Secondary School in Thame (6m), and a school bus service operates from the village. Sought after Grammar and Independent schools are also accessible with Aylesbury Grammar and Wycombe High School being popular choices.

There are excellent transport links. Junctions 5 and 6 of the M40 are under two miles away and Oxford Tube coach services to London, Heathrow, Gatwick and Oxford run several times an hour from J6. Trains to Marylebone (taking 40 mins) and Birmingham (just over 1.5 hrs) run from Princes Risborough station, which is just a 15-minute drive away.
